Peanut Butter Cookies
- 2 cups packed light brown sugar
- 1/2 cup natural peanut butter
- 1/4 cup canola oil
- 2 large eggs
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 5 teaspoons water
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2/3 cup whole-wheat fl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/3 cup chopped peanuts
- 1. Preheat oven to 350u0b0F. Coat 3 baking sheets with cooking spray.
- 2. Combine brown sugar, peanut butter, oil, eggs and vanilla in a mixing bowl; add water and beat with an electric mixer until smooth. Stir together all-purpose and whole-wheat flours, baking powder, baking soda and salt in a small bowl. Stir the dry ingredients into the brown-sugar mixture just until combined.
- 3. Roll the dough between your palms into 1-inch balls. Place 2 inches apart on the prepared baking sheets. Flatten the cookies with a fork, dipping it into flour if it begins to stick to the dough. Sprinkle with peanuts, pressing them lightly into the dough with your fingers.
- 4. Bake the cookies, one sheet at a time, until golden, 8 to 10 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ack to cool.
